ljandgb Posted November 30, 2015 #2 Share Posted November 30, 2015 Incorrect, you can text with the app, though getting it set up to do it was a bit complicated and required going to guest services. (That might have been specific for us. Our check in was needlessly complicated due to the inexperience of our check in CM.) You also need to check the app or leave it open if you want to receive the texts in a timely fashion. Others here might be able to offer insight into that. I liked the schedule, and the daily menu. I've heard the texting might be working better lately? If so, I'd put it on anyone's phone who you might want to be able to contact during the day. lawtai Posted November 30, 2015 #3 Share Posted November 30, 2015 The texting on the app worked well, though it was annoying to set up. However, the texting only works when you're connected to their wifi. If not, it didn't seem to work for me. However, you'll still need the wave phones if you put your kid in the kids clubs, as they can only reach you on those devices.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
